The world, once a tapestry of muted grays and familiar hues, now shimmered with an inner light, a secret luminescence I hadn’t known existed. It was a subtle shift, not a blinding flash, more like the slow bloom of dawn after a long, starless night. My butterfly, my constant, ethereal companion, pulsed with this newfound radiance, its wings a mosaic of deep violets and shimmering golds that seemed to absorb and re-emit the very essence of existence. We were no longer just me and a beautiful insect; we were two halves of a whispered promise, a destiny unfolding with every beat of its delicate wings against the air.

“It’s… different, isn’t it?” I murmured, tracing the intricate patterns on its wing with a fingertip that still tingled with the residual energy of our last confrontation. The air around us hummed, a quiet symphony of unseen forces. The veil, that fragile membrane separating the living from the departed, felt thinner, more porous, and I, Daisy, the witch who could walk between worlds, was its reluctant guardian.

The butterfly settled on my outstretched hand, its tiny weight a comforting anchor. It didn’t speak in words, not in the way humans did, but its presence was a language all its own. A gentle tremor ran through its wings, a silent affirmation. Yes, it was different. And it was only the beginning.
